Default Two plants in one!
This is probably going to sound really stupid, and it's probably not possbile, but I was wondering if anyone had ever tried to take two plants from the same mother and cut a branch off each and tie the ends together to see if they can grow together? I'll probably try it at some point just to see if two plants can join together or not, but I was high and wondering crazy things again. I've seen an oak tree split and rejoin making a circle in the trunk so I though maybe it could be possible.

from what you described in your post your asking about grafting one plant onto another host plant,if so then its not a stupid idea, infact its a common pratice with many other plant types ,however i fail to see what you hope to gain from grafting two healthy plants together unless one plant has severe root rott or a root disease that would warrant a graft.

Grafting is not what you are talking about. Grafting is when you use the root system from one plant to support and feed another plant. It sounds like you're talking about taking two clones putting them in the same pot and seeing if they would fuse together, which I don't think would happen. One plant would dominate the other and one would die due to lack of root space. I would say stick to topping. However, if you really wanted to try seeing if they would fuse together go for it.
